Japan is reimagining water infrastructure with tech, transparency, and collaboration to boost resilience amid ageing systems and climate challenges. Water scarcity, pollution and extreme weather events driven by climate change, population growth and industrial demand are pushing global water systems to critical levels The world is facing a growing challenge of water scarcity, which is set to accelerate this century
While already in use in manufacturing and agriculture, digital twins could also be transformative for the water management industry
Already, case studies are emerging on how digital twins in water management can improve efficiency, saving clean water and improving services. Access to freshwater is changing rapidly, with water stress affecting billions of people and countless businesses each year.
